`

HttpSession 常用方法

 
阅读更多
写道
Object getAttribute(String name) 获取session对象中名为参数name所指明的属性的值

void setAttribute(String name,Object value) 向session中存储数据

void removeAttribute(String name ) 从session中删除名为参数name所指明的属性

void invalidate() 使session失效

 

分享到:
评论

相关推荐

    JavaWeb知识点汇总.docx

    15. **HttpSession常用方法**: - `setAttribute()`: 设置Session中的属性。 - `getAttribute()`: 获取Session中的属性。 - `removeAttribute()`: 从Session中移除属性。 - `getId()`: 获取Session的唯一标识。 ...

    WebSocket区分不同客户端两种方法(HttpSession和@PathParam)

    另一种常用的方法是通过在WebSocket连接URL中传递参数的方式进行识别,即使用`@PathParam`注解。这种方式相对简单,适用于不需要长期维护会话状态的场景。 ##### 2. 实现步骤 **步骤一:定义连接URL** 首先,在...

    利用HttpSession实现Ajax请求重定向.docx

    Ajax 请求是一种常用的技术,用于从服务器请求数据并更新页面内容。但是,在某些情况下,我们需要在 Ajax 请求成功后重定向到新的页面,以便显示所需的数据。然而,默认情况下,Ajax 请求不能实现网页重定向,因为...

    servlet常用类接口

    常用方法包括: - **addCookie(Cookie cookie)**:向响应中添加Cookie。 - **sendRedirect(String location)**:发送重定向响应。 - **setContentType(String type)**:设置响应的内容类型。 #### 七、...

    SpringMVC九大常用注解

    - **Spring WebRequest对象**: 可以访问HttpServletRequest和HttpSession中的属性。 - **输入输出流**: 如InputStream、OutputStream等。 - **使用注解标记的参数**: 如@PathVariable、@RequestParam等。 - **@...

    常用的方法

    【标题】:“常用的方法” 这篇博客“常用的方法”可能涵盖了编程中的常见技术和实践,虽然具体的细节没有给出,但我们可以从其关联的标签和文件名推测其中包含的一些IT知识点。 【标签】:“源码”和“工具” ...

    Servlet常用接口

    在这个主题中,我们将深入探讨Servlet接口及其常用方法,结合给定的"Servlet常用接口"标题和描述,我们可以提取以下几个关键知识点: 1. **Servlet接口**: Servlet接口是所有Servlet的基础,它定义了Servlet的...

    JSP内置对象(9个常用的内置对象)

    **常用方法说明:** 1. **`Object getAttribute(String name)`**:根据指定名称获取属性值。 2. **`Enumeration getAttributeNames()`**:返回当前请求中所有属性名称的枚举。 3. **`String getCharacterEncoding()...

    session的使用

    常用的方法包括 `setAttribute` 和 `getAttribute`。 3. **结束**: 会话的结束有几种情况: - 关闭浏览器,会话结束。 - 调用 `HttpSession` 的 `invalidate()` 方法手动结束会话。 - 会话超时,默认情况下,...

    jsp内置对象的用法

    - **常用方法**: - `getAttribute(String name)`: 返回指定名称的属性值。 - `getAttributeNames()`: 返回所有可用属性名的枚举。 - `getCharacterEncoding()`: 返回字符编码方式。 - `getContentLength()`: ...

    SpringMVC 常用注解类视频详解

    以下是对Spring MVC常用注解的详细解释: 1. `@Controller`:这是定义一个类作为Spring MVC控制器的基本注解。当Spring容器扫描到这个注解时,它会将此类实例化,并处理其方法以响应HTTP请求。 2. `@...

    jsp有哪些内置对象?作用分别是什么?分别有什么方法?

    常用方法包括`getParameter()`, `getParameterValues()`, `getHeader()`, `getCookies()`等。 2. **response**:此对象为`HttpServletResponse`,它负责将服务器的响应发送回客户端。你可以用它来设置HTTP响应状态...

    j2ee 九大内置对象及其方法详细说明

    **常用方法:** - **object getAttribute(String name)**: 获取指定名称的属性值。 - **Enumeration getAttributeNames()**: 返回当前对象的所有属性名。 - **String getCharacterEncoding()**: 获取请求字符编码。 ...

    SPRINGMVC常用的jar包

    以下是对这些常用 jar 包的详细说明: 1. **spring-webmvc.jar**:这是 Spring MVC 的核心库,包含了 DispatcherServlet、Controller、HandlerMapping、ViewResolver 等关键组件。DispatcherServlet 是整个 MVC ...

    java中五种常用的过滤器

    本文将详细介绍标题提及的五种常用过滤器,并提供相关实现代码,帮助理解它们的工作原理和用途。 一、使浏览器不缓存页面的过滤器 在Web开发中,有时我们需要确保每次请求都能获取最新的页面内容,防止浏览器缓存...

    JSP编程 常用模块源码

    JSP中,会话管理是通过HttpSession接口实现的。源代码可能包括创建、获取、销毁会话的示例,以及在会话中存储和检索数据的方法。会话跟踪是维持用户状态的关键,特别是在多页面交互的应用中。 2. **请求处理** ...

    常用的实用的web.xml

    这些参数可以在Servlet的`ServletContext`中通过`getInitParameter`方法获取,在JSP中可以通过EL表达式`${initParam.param_name}`访问。 6. **`<servlet>`**: 定义Servlet,包括Servlet的类名(`<servlet-class>`)...

    清华ITjsp课件3

    - 常用方法:`getParameter()`用于获取请求参数,`getParameterValues()`用于获取参数列表,`setCharacterEncoding()`设置字符编码,`setAttribute()`和`getAttribute()`用于在请求范围内存储和获取数据,`...

    Request对象主要方法

    返回与请求关联的`HttpSession`对象,如果`create`参数为`true`且尚未创建会话,则创建一个新的会话。会话管理是跟踪用户活动和维护状态的关键。 ### 21. `getServerName()` 返回服务器的主机名。这对于日志记录和...

    session详细方法

    本文将详细介绍Session的常用方法以及与其相关的request、response和out对象的方法。 首先,我们来看Session对象,它是`HttpSession`类的实例,代表了客户端与服务器之间的一次会话。以下是一些重要的Session方法:...

Global site tag (gtag.js) - Google Analytics